Purple Restore Plus (Hybrid) vs Nolah Evolution 15" Hybrid: What Actually Differs
Both the Purple Restore Plus (Hybrid) and Nolah Evolution 15" Hybrid are hybrid mattresses, so the real differences come down to firmness tuning, performance ratings, and price rather than construction type. The Nolah Evolution 15" Hybrid stands 15" tall versus 13" for the Purple Restore Plus (Hybrid) — a 2.0" gap that matters if you need deep-pocket sheets or are pairing with an adjustable base. Both sit at roughly 5/10 on the firmness scale — a medium feel — so neither one is the answer if you need a dramatically different support level. The single largest performance gap is in edge support: the Nolah Evolution 15" Hybrid rates noticeably higher than the Purple Restore Plus (Hybrid), which is the deciding factor if that dimension is high on your list. On a Queen, the Nolah Evolution 15" Hybrid runs $1,480 versus $2,799 for the Purple Restore Plus (Hybrid) — roughly $1,319 (47%) less, which is enough to factor into the decision unless the pricier model wins clearly on the specs you care about.

Purple Restore Plus (Hybrid)
Strengths
- ✓3-inch GelFlex Grid (largest in Restore line)
- ✓Pocketed coil airflow + grid cooling
- ✓Fortified coil edge noted in product descriptions
- ✓Excellent pressure relief
Considerations
- —A significant investment — reflects proprietary GelFlex Grid manufacturing — the polymer grid requires specialized tooling and processes that foam production does not
- —Returns cost $250
- —No Twin size
Nolah Evolution 15" Hybrid
Strengths
- ✓15" profile — premium height with multiple foam and coil layers
- ✓HDMax Tri-Zone coils provide zoned lumbar support
- ✓ArcticTex cover provides active cooling through phase-change material
- ✓Available in 3 firmness options including a plush variant
Considerations
- —Very heavy — white glove delivery is strongly recommended
- —Top-tier model in the lineup — premium specifications and materials compared to sibling models
- —15" height requires deep-pocket sheets
